The SWFchan Archive: SWFchan is a massive archive of Flash (.swf) files. Each file is assigned a unique ID (such as 215302). These entries typically serve as mirrors for games, animations, or interactive "fappables" that were once hosted on sites like Newgrounds or specialized adult Flash hubs SWFchan.net.

The Creator's Hiatus: The developer, Ivan, disappeared from the internet for several years due to a combination of personal struggles with depression and fear of DMCA takedowns from Nintendo. He re-emerged in 2022 to explain his absence, as documented by researchers on YouTube.

The Gameplay: Unlike typical adult Flash parodies, Peach's Untold Tale featured complex systems including health, stamina, and leveling, which contributed to its "cult classic" status within the NSFW gaming community. Content of Entry 215302

Understanding SWF Files

SWF files, or Small Web Format files, are Adobe Flash files that were widely used for animations, games, and interactive content on the web. The mention of a ".swf" file suggests that the content in question might be an animated or interactive piece that was intended for online consumption. Have you seen this file
